"Reconnection" narrates the joyful life of Tang Suk Yin, a local squash champion, and his wife Elaine while they are expecting their first child. However, the diagnosis that their daughter, Tang Chi, has a rare spinal disease strikes a major blow to the family. Despite this, Chi manages to survive, but this situation leads to the disintegration of the family, and Chi's care is left to her grandmother. Ten years later, when Chi's grandmother can no longer take care of her, Suk Yin has to overcome his grief to reconnect with his daughter.
The movie presents a story that captivates the audience, emphasizing the importance of not losing hope despite the difficult situations one is in and the significance of family ties. The movie offers a striking portrait of a family's breakdown and their efforts to come together again.
The movie, causing the audience to experience an emotional journey, particularly focuses on the reconstruction of the relationship between the father and daughter. The movie was mostly filmed in a rural Chinese town, contrasting with the speed and chaos of urban life.
